/* Starter CSS file for all browsers all sites */
@import url(default.css);


/********************************
  Stylesheet for:
  Cordis Website
********************************/


/********************************
  Colors
********************************/



.sIFR-hasFlash h1 { font-size:24px; letter-spacing:0; }
.sIFR-hasFlash h2 { font-size:26px; letter-spacing:0; }
.sIFR-hasFlash h3 { font-size:16px; letter-spacing:0; margin:0; padding:0; }
.sIFR-hasFlash h4 { font-size:13px; letter-spacing:0; margin:0; padding:0; }
.sIFR-hasFlash h4.partnerH4 { width:120px; font-size:16px; margin:0 0 0 0; padding:0; }
.sIFR-hasFlash #rowCallout p { font-size:16px; letter-spacing:0; margin-bottom:0; }

/*  Typography  */
body 	{ font-family:tahoma,sans-serif; color:#5E6531; }
h4 		{ font-size:0.7em; }
p,li 	{ font-size:0.7em; line-height:1.3em; }
address { font-style:normal; }
dt, dd	{ margin:0; padding:0; font-size:0.7em; line-height:1.3em; }
de	{ margin:0; padding:0; font-size:1.3em; line-height:1.3em; }
a 		{ color:#5E6531; }
a:hover { color:#FFB300; }

/*  Template Structure  */
html 		{ background:#2C3D00; } /* Masks FF weird gap at bottom */
body 		{ width:100%; text-align:center; }
#pageWrap 	{ text-align:left; }
.pageWidth	{ width:824px; margin:0 auto; }

#rowHeader	{ background:#C8D74A url(../img/feature_bg.gif) repeat-x; }

#navGlobalBottomRight 	{ background:#637617 url(../img/navGlobal_right.gif) bottom right repeat-x; padding-right:16px; }
#navGlobalBottomLeft 	{ background:#637617 url(../img/navGlobal_left.gif) bottom left repeat-y; padding-left:16px; }
#navGlobalItems 		{ background:url(../img/navGlobal_bg.gif) left bottom repeat-x; height:1%;}

#logo_pt				{ float:left; width:150px; }
#logo_pt img			{ padding:0.4em 0 10px 0; }

#navGlobal				{ float:right; }
#navGlobal li			{ float:left; padding-top:1em; font-size:0.6em; font-weight:bold; }
#navGlobal li a 		{ display:block; padding:0 10px 0 10px; color:#A8B287; text-decoration:none; border-right:1px solid #A8B287; } 
#navGlobal li a:hover 	{ color:#fff; }
#navGlobal li.last a	{ border-right:none; padding-right:0; }

#home #navGlobalItems li.home a ,
#about #navGlobalItems li.about a ,
#contact #navGlobalItems li.contact a ,
#news #navGlobalItems li.news a { color:#fff; text-decoration:underline; } 

#rowFeature		{ width:100%; height:182px; }
#home #rowFeature		{ width:100%; height:273px; }
#rowFeature	h1 	{ margin:1em 0 0 0; padding:0 10px 0 10px; font-size:1.5em; }

#rowContent { border-top:1px solid #B3C62F; }

#navContentRow				{ width:100%; height:2.5em; background:#E9F09A; }
#navContentItems 			{ height:2.5em; background:url(../img/navContent_divider.gif) left repeat-y;  }
#navContentItems li			{ float:left; line-height:2.5em; font-size:1em; font-weight:bold; background:url(../img/navContent_divider.gif) right repeat-y; }
#navContentItems li a 		{ position:relative; padding:10px; color:#C4D34D; text-decoration:none; right:2px;margin-left:1px; } 
#navContentItems li a:hover { color:#808B2F; }
#navContentItems li.li1 a	{ right:2px; margin-left:3px; }

#home #navContentItems li.overview a ,
#products #navContentItems li.products a ,
#benefits #navContentItems li.benefits a ,
#demo #navContentItems li.demo a ,
#clients #navContentItems li.clients a ,
#store #navContentItems li.store a ,
#faq #navContentItems li.faq a	{ color:#C4D34D; font-weight:bold; background-color:#FFFFFF; padding-bottom:1.5em; }

#rowBody				{ padding:1em 0 0 0; background:#FFFFFF url(../img/navContent_shadow.gif) top repeat-x; border-top:1px solid #D3DA96; }
#rowBody .rowDivide		{ margin-bottom:2em; }
#rowBody h2				{ margin:0 150px 0.2em 0; }
#rowBody p				{ margin:0 0 1em 0; }

#rowBody .col25			{ float:left; width:190px; margin:0 20px 0 0; } 
#rowBody .col50			{ float:left; width:400px; margin:0 20px 0 0; } 
#rowBody .col75			{ float:left; width:600px; margin:0 20px 0 0; } 

#rowBody .last		{ margin-right:0; }
#rowBody .imgWrap 	{ background:#ddd; border:1px solid #5E6531; }

#rowBody div.logo { float:left; margin:0 15px 1em 0; padding:0.5em 0; }

#rowBody dt { font-weight:bold; }
#rowBody dd { margin:0 0 1em 0; }
#rowBody ol { padding:0 0 0 25px; list-style-type:decimal; }
#rowBody ol li { margin:0 0 0 0; font-size:80%; }

#rowCallout {background:#F1F3DC;padding:1em 0 0 0;margin-bottom:-1em;}
#rowCallout	.call5050	{ float:left; width:405px; height:180px; padding-top:10px; }
#rowCallout	#call1		{ background:url(../img/callout_tigerLeft.gif) no-repeat; margin-right:10px; }
#rowCallout	#call2		{ background:url(../img/callout_tigerRight.gif) no-repeat; }
#rowCallout	.call5050 p		{ color:#FBB300; text-align:center; }
#rowCallout	.call5050 a 	{ color:#FBB300; }
#rowCallout	#call1 p {margin-left:150px;margin-right:10px;}
#rowCallout	#call2 p {margin-left:20px;margin-right:150px;}

#rowBody {border-bottom:1px solid #ECEED0;}


#rowFooter	{ position:relative; bottom:0; padding:1em 0 1em 0; border-top:1px solid #889833; background:#2C3D00 url(../img/footer_bg.gif) repeat-x; }
#rowFooter li { color:#889833; }


/********************************
 Page Customisations  
********************************/

/*
#contact #map { border:none !important; width:372px; border:1px solid #5E6531;  }
#contact #map a { display:block; border:1px solid #5E6531; }
#contact #map a:hover { border:1px solid #FFB300; }
*/

#home #rowCallout p {font-size:17px;}
#features #rowCallout p {font-size:17px;}
#benefits #rowCallout p {font-size:20px;}
#clients #rowCallout p {font-size:15px;}
#press #rowCallout p {font-size:17px;}

#clients #rowBody .col50 { float:left; width:390px; } 

#about #col3 {margin-right:13px;}

.button1{
	display: block;
	border-width: 0px;
	height: 33px;
	width: 171px;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
	background-image: url(http://192.168.192.66/1.0b/images/email_submit_button.png);
}
.button1 a{
	display: block;
	margin: 0px 0px 0px 0px;
	padding: 5px 0px 0px 0px;
	text-align: center;
	font-weight: bold;
	color: #484848;
	font-size: 10pt;
	text-decoration: none;
}
td .button1 a{
	padding: 10px 0px 0px 0px;
}
.button1 a:hover{
	color: #FF8300;
}
.standard_text {
	font-size:13px;
}